#dcc569 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#dcc569 is composed of 86.3% red, 77.3%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 10.5% magenta, 52.3%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 48 degrees, a saturation of 62.2% and a lightness of 63.7%. #dcc569 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#b98b00. Closest websafe color is: #cccc66.

#dcc569 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#dcc569 has RGB values of R:220, G:197, B:105 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.1, Y:0.52,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 14468457.

Shades and Tints of #dcc569
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090802 is the darkest color, while #fdfcf8 is the lightest one.
